RAL 100 80 40 March tulip green vs RAL 095 50 50 Artichoke green

Side-by-side comparison of RAL 100 80 40 and RAL 095 50 50. Click on a color to view its full details page.

Color Comparison

With a Delta E of 23.8,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Yellow hue family. Both colors have a warm temperature. RAL 100 80 40 is brighter with an LRV of 57.4 compared to 19.6 for RAL 095 50 50. RAL 095 50 50 is more saturated (56%) than RAL 100 80 40 (44%).
